New Jersey train engineers end first statewide strike in 40 years with tentative deal
Posted
New Jersey commuters can breathe easy. Train services will restart on Tuesday. This follows a temporary agreement between the transit workers and authorities. The train engineers' strike, demanding higher pay, had halted services. The Brotherhood of Locomotive Engineers and Trainmen led the strike. A tentative agreement has been reached. Full service resumption requires infrastructure inspection.
